About Janne T. Koivisto

Janne T. Koivisto is a scholar working on Molecular Medicine, Biomaterials and Biomedical Engineering, having authored 23 papers that have together received 492 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include 3D Printing in Biomedical Research (14 papers), Hydrogels: synthesis, properties, applications (9 papers) and Cellular Mechanics and Interactions (5 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Molecular Medicine (131 citations), Biomaterials (175 citations) and Biomedical Engineering (301 citations). Janne T. Koivisto has collaborated with scholars based in Finland, Sweden and Portugal. Frequent co-authors include Minna Kellomäki, Jenny E. Párraga, Jennika Karvinen, Jari Hyttinen, Laura Ylä‐Outinen, Susanna Narkilahti, Ilari Jönkkäri, Katriina Aalto‐Setälä, Fawad Ahmad and Mikko Hokka.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, PLoS ONE and Macromolecules.
